Understanding the Structure of a Request Letter
A well-structured request letter ensures your message is understood and taken seriously. It should be professional, concise, and to the point. The primary goal is to clearly state your request and provide sufficient context for the mayor's office to act upon it. The importance of a clear and direct request cannot be overstated.
Here are key components to include:
- Your contact information
- Date
- Mayor's full name and title
- Mayor's office address
- A clear and respectful salutation
- A concise opening statement outlining your purpose
- Detailed explanation of your request, including relevant background information
- Specific actions you are requesting
- Any supporting documents or evidence
- A polite closing statement
- Your signature and typed name
Consider the following table for organizing essential information:
| Section | Purpose |
|---|---|
| Introduction | State who you are and why you are writing. |
| Body Paragraphs | Provide details, justification, and supporting evidence. |
| Call to Action | Clearly state what you want the mayor to do. |
| Closing | Reiterate thanks and offer further assistance. |
Request Letter Sample for Mayor: Community Park Improvement
Dear Mayor [Mayor's Last Name],
I am writing to you today as a concerned resident of [Your Neighborhood/Town] regarding the current condition of [Name of Park]. Our local park is a vital space for families, children, and individuals to gather and enjoy outdoor activities. However, over the past year, we have observed a decline in its upkeep, including [mention specific issues, e.g., broken playground equipment, overgrown landscaping, lack of adequate seating].
We believe that investing in the improvement of [Name of Park] would significantly benefit our community by [mention benefits, e.g., promoting healthier lifestyles, enhancing neighborhood aesthetics, providing a safer play environment for children]. We kindly request your office's consideration for allocating resources towards the renovation and regular maintenance of this important public space. We are particularly interested in seeing improvements such as [mention specific desired improvements, e.g., updated playground structures, new benches, improved lighting, better waste management facilities].
We are confident that with your support, [Name of Park] can once again become a cherished hub for our community. We would be grateful for the opportunity to discuss this matter further with you or a representative from your office at your earliest convenience. Thank you for your time and dedication to our city.

Request Letter Sample for Mayor: Traffic Safety Concerns
Dear Mayor [Mayor's Last Name],
I am writing to express my serious concerns about traffic safety at the intersection of [Street Name 1] and [Street Name 2]. As a resident who frequently travels through this area, I have witnessed numerous near-miss accidents and believe that immediate action is required to prevent a serious incident. The current lack of [mention specific issues, e.g., visible crosswalks, adequate signage, pedestrian signals] makes it particularly dangerous for pedestrians, cyclists, and drivers alike.
Specifically, on [Date(s) if possible], I have observed [describe specific dangerous situations, e.g., cars failing to yield to pedestrians, vehicles speeding through the intersection, poor visibility due to overgrown bushes]. The volume of traffic, especially during peak hours, exacerbates these dangers. I urge your administration to conduct a thorough traffic study of this intersection and consider implementing safety measures such as [suggest specific solutions, e.g., the installation of traffic calming devices, improved signage, enhanced pedestrian crossing signals, or a dedicated turn lane].
The safety of our residents is paramount, and I believe addressing this hazardous intersection will significantly improve the well-being of our community. I look forward to your prompt attention to this urgent matter.
